11+ Negative Numbers & Integers Online Tests
Negative numbers are numbers below zero. The 11+ introduces them through familiar contexts - temperature, bank balances, floors below ground level - and then tests whether a child can order them and calculate across zero.
The most common exam question asks for the difference between two temperatures where one is negative. Children who picture a number line get these right; children who try to subtract the digits without thinking about direction usually do not.

What these Negative Numbers & Integers tests cover
- Ordering and comparing negative numbers
- Placing negative numbers on a number line
- Adding and subtracting across zero
- Finding the difference between two negative values
- Temperature, altitude and balance problems
- Negative numbers in simple sequences
Negative Numbers & Integers: tips that earn marks
- Draw a number line. Counting the steps from -4 up to 3 gives 7 far more reliably than trying to do it mentally.
- Remember that -9 is smaller than -2, even though 9 is bigger than 2. Further left means smaller, always.
- Subtracting a negative is the same as adding: 5 - (-3) is 8. This is the rule most often forgotten under time pressure.
Questions parents ask about Negative Numbers & Integers
At what age do children meet negative numbers?
Usually in Year 4 or 5 through temperature, with calculation across zero coming in Year 6 - which is exactly when 11+ preparation begins.
Are negative numbers multiplied in the 11+?
Rarely. Ordering, and adding and subtracting across zero, cover almost everything the exam asks for.
What is the most common mistake?
Counting the difference between -3 and 4 as 1 instead of 7, by subtracting rather than counting the steps along the line.
